Step-by-Step Directions
- Begin by setting your Instant Pot to the "Sauté" mode. Add the butter and let it melt.
- Toss in the onions and garlic. Sauté until the onions become translucent and fragrant.
- Add the chicken breasts and season with salt and pepper. Cook until lightly browned on both sides.
- Pour in the chicken broth, ensuring all the chicken is submerged.
- Stir in the rice and frozen peas and carrots.
- Seal the lid and set the Instant Pot to cook on high pressure for 10 minutes.
- Once the cooking time is complete, allow for a natural release for 5 minutes, then quick release any remaining pressure.
- Open the lid, stir in the heavy cream until well combined.
- Serve hot, topped with fresh herbs.

Best Way to Store Creamy Chicken Rice Instant Pot: Cozy Dinner in 30 Minutes
Got leftovers? Here’s how to store and preserve your dish:
- Refrigerate: Place any leftovers in an airtight container. They’ll last for about 3-4 days in the fridge.
- Freeze: To freeze, allow the dish to cool completely, then transfer to freezer-safe containers. It can be stored for up to 3 months.
- Reheat: When ready to enjoy again, reheat the chicken rice in the microwave or on the stovetop, adding a splash of chicken broth if it seems too thick.
Expert Advice
To ensure your creamy chicken rice turns out perfect every time, here are a few tips:
- Use a meat thermometer to guarantee your chicken reaches a safe internal temperature of 165°F.
- Feel free to experiment with different vegetables based on what you have on hand—zucchini and bell peppers are fantastic additions!
- If you’re in a hurry, you can skip browning the chicken, though it’ll add depth to the flavor if you have a few extra minutes.

Creamy Chicken Rice Instant Pot
- Total Time: 40 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Gluten-Free
Description
A quick and hearty one-pot meal with tender chicken and creamy rice, perfect for busy weeknight dinners.
Ingredients
- 1 lb Boneless, Skinless Chicken Breasts
- 1 cup Long-Grain White Rice
- 2 cups Low-Sodium Chicken Broth
- 1 cup Heavy Cream
- 3 cloves Fresh Garlic, minced
- 1 medium Onion, chopped
- 1 cup Frozen Peas and Carrots
- 2 tbsp Unsalted Butter
- 1 tsp Salt
- 1 tsp Pepper
- Fresh Herbs for garnish
- Additional Vegetables (optional: bell peppers, spinach, mushrooms)
Instructions
- Set your Instant Pot to the ‘Sauté’ mode and melt the butter.
- Add the onions and garlic; sauté until the onions are translucent.
- Add the chicken breasts, seasoning with salt and pepper, and cook until lightly browned.
- Pour in the chicken broth, ensuring the chicken is submerged.
- Stir in the rice and frozen peas and carrots.
- Seal the lid and cook on high pressure for 10 minutes.
- Allow for a natural release for 5 minutes, then quick release any remaining pressure.
- Open the lid and stir in the heavy cream until well combined.
- Serve hot, topped with fresh herbs.
Notes
For a lighter option, substitute heavy cream with half-and-half or coconut milk. Leftovers can be refrigerated for 3-4 days or frozen for up to 3 months.
